Thua Thien Hue welcomed nearly 1.6 million tourist arrivals in the first 6 months
(TITC) - According to Thua Thien Hue Province’s Department of Culture, Sports and Tourism, total provincial tourism receipts in the first 6 months of 2014 estimated VND1,525 billion, increasing by 21.8% over the same period of 2013. Of which, the receipts from international tourists occupies around 63.5%.

Binh Ba Island   (May 27, 2014)
Binh Ba Island
Located in Cam Binh Commune, Cam Ranh City, Khanh Hoa Province, Binh Ba Island is considered a breakwater to protect Cam Ranh Bay. Visiting the island, tourists are fascinated by the pristine beauty of the beaches and the friendliness and gentleness of the locals.
